Two of the greatest things you can do--for your health, for the environment, and for traffic congestion is to ride a bike or walk to work. According to studies in the Journal of the American Medical Association (AMA), regular, quick walking is the simplest and the most effective way of preventing cardiovascular disease for both men and women. The AMA notes that a brisk tempo (over 5 km/hour (about 3.1 miles per hour) is more important than the duration. Biking and walking can also hep you maintain or reduce weight and tone muscles!

GRTC has made it easier than ever to ride the bus and ride your bike, all at the same time! All GRTC buses, except coach models, are equipped with front-mounted bicycle racks so cyclists can load their bicycle onto a bus and catch a ride. The racks are easy to use and can accommodate a wide array of bike styles, from a child's version to a fully loaded adult-size bike. This service is free to all riders.
